Output eca4e57eec8d3edd23bf777fbe1306b5cf9487bb6372f0e390f91feb2a320a04:115

value
19653
script pubkey
OP_0 OP_PUSHBYTES_20 b95f41edf11e9fc56335c9151c92d2baf5cd90bc
address
bc1qh905rm03r60u2ce4ey23eykjht6umy9up5dcfa
transaction
eca4e57eec8d3edd23bf777fbe1306b5cf9487bb6372f0e390f91feb2a320a04
confirmations
18091
spent
true